Default Which bolts to hold a motor to an engine stand?

I need to know which bolts I can use, Ive heard I can use the starter bolts? true?

I believe it is a m1.25 thread bolt. I know I used a bolt out from the back of the head where the ground strap goes, and took it to home depot to match it. They sell the same ones only plenty long for an engine stand.

Use 4 grade 8 bolts that screw in atleast 1" into the block.
